What Boat Deck Repair & Replacement Involves

Boat deck repair and replacement covers a wide spectrum of structural and surface work designed to restore the integrity, safety, and appearance of your vessel's deck. Services include structural fiberglass deck repair, deck recoring (replacing saturated or rotted balsa and foam core), teak deck replacement and refastening, cockpit sole replacement, non-skid refinishing, and deck hardware rebedding to eliminate persistent leaks. One of the most in-demand services in this category is synthetic decking and flooring installation — using premium products like SeaDek, PlasDECK, and Flexiteek to deliver a low-maintenance, high-performance alternative to traditional teak. Most qualified marine contractors are experienced in both conventional structural work and modern synthetic decking systems, giving boat owners a single trusted source for any deck project.

Why Deck Repair & Replacement Matters

A compromised deck is more than a cosmetic issue — it's a structural and safety concern. Soft spots caused by delaminated or water-saturated core material can progress rapidly, leading to costly structural failures if left unaddressed. Leaking deck hardware is one of the leading causes of hidden hull and interior damage on fiberglass boats. Addressing a soft spot boat deck repair early can save thousands compared to a full structural rebuild. Beyond safety, a properly restored or upgraded deck dramatically improves the value, comfort, and aesthetics of your boat. Synthetic decking installation in particular offers exceptional durability, UV resistance, and underfoot comfort with virtually no ongoing maintenance — making it a flagship upgrade for powerboats and sailboats alike.

Choosing the Right Marine Deck Contractor

Not all boat deck repair specialists offer the same capabilities. When evaluating contractors, look for verifiable experience with both structural fiberglass work and surface decking systems. Ask to see completed examples of teak deck replacement, recoring projects, or synthetic decking installs similar to your vessel type. A reputable pro will perform a thorough moisture survey before recommending a repair approach, ensuring no hidden damage is overlooked. Cost Factors for Boat Deck Projects

The cost of boat deck repair and replacement varies significantly based on the extent of damage, deck material, vessel size, and the complexity of the chosen solution. A localized soft spot repair or deck hardware rebedding job may run a few hundred dollars, while a full deck recoring or teak deck replacement on a mid-size cruiser can reach tens of thousands. Synthetic decking installation costs depend on coverage area, pattern complexity, and the brand of material selected. Non-skid refinishing and cockpit sole replacement generally fall in a mid-range price bracket. Frequently Asked Questions

Boat deck replacement costs vary widely depending on the material and vessel size. Teak deck replacement typically runs $150–$350 per square foot installed, while synthetic decking like SeaDek or Flexiteek ranges from $80–$200 per square foot. A full cockpit sole replacement on a mid-size cruiser can total $5,000–$20,000 or more depending on complexity and region.

Soft or spongy spots when you walk on the deck are the most common sign that the balsa or foam core has become waterlogged and deteriorated. Tapping the deck with a plastic mallet and listening for a dull, hollow sound — versus a solid ring — can help identify delaminated areas. A marine surveyor or deck repair specialist can use moisture meters and ultrasonic testing to map the full extent of the damage before work begins.

SeaDek, PlasDECK, and Flexiteek are among the most popular and well-regarded synthetic marine decking brands in the US. SeaDek is a closed-cell EVA foam product ideal for non-skid padding on powerboats, while PlasDECK and Flexiteek are rigid PVC-based systems that closely mimic the look of traditional teak. The best choice depends on your boat type, budget, and desired aesthetics — a qualified marine deck contractor can help you evaluate options.

Synthetic decking offers significant advantages over natural teak in terms of maintenance, cost, and longevity — it won't check, split, or require regular oiling and brightening. Products like Flexiteek and PlasDECK are UV-stabilized, slip-resistant, and can last 20+ years with minimal upkeep. Natural teak still holds an aesthetic and resale value appeal on classic or high-end vessels, but most modern boat owners choose synthetic for its practicality.

A partial deck re-coring on a single section typically takes 3–7 days, while a full deck re-coring on a larger sailboat or cruiser can take 2–4 weeks depending on the extent of damage and cure times. The process involves removing the outer fiberglass skin, excavating the saturated core, installing new balsa or foam core, and laminating new fiberglass over the top. Weather, shop access, and the contractor's schedule all affect the final timeline.

Yes — if the teak planks themselves are in good condition but the caulking seams have cracked, shrunk, or failed, a professional can rout out the old seam compound and re-caulk with marine-grade polysulfide or polyurethane sealant. However, if the teak is thin (under 3/8 inch), has significant checking, or the underlying deck core is compromised, full replacement is usually the more cost-effective long-term solution. A qualified marine deck contractor can assess whether seam repair or full replacement makes sense for your situation.

Deck delamination is most often caused by water intrusion through deck hardware, caulking failures, or cracks in the fiberglass that allow moisture to saturate the balsa or foam core over time. Once the core becomes wet, it loses its structural strength, and the bond between the core and fiberglass skins breaks down. Failing to re-bed deck hardware, especially fittings like cleats, stanchion bases, and winches, is one of the leading causes of preventable deck delamination.

Marine industry best practice recommends inspecting and re-bedding deck hardware every 5–10 years, or any time you notice moisture, staining, or soft spots around a fitting. Even hardware that appears watertight can develop micro-failures in the sealant over time due to UV exposure, thermal cycling, and load stress. Re-bedding with the appropriate marine sealant — typically butyl tape or polysulfide for most hardware — is one of the most cost-effective ways to prevent costly deck core damage.

Yes — non-skid deck paint and coatings like Interlux Interdeck, Toplac, or Treadmaster can be applied directly over properly prepared existing fiberglass decks. The surface must be thoroughly cleaned, sanded, and primed before application to ensure adhesion. Non-skid refinishing is a popular alternative to full deck replacement when the underlying structure is sound but the surface grip and appearance have deteriorated.

Deck repair addresses localized damage — such as a soft spot, a delaminated section, a cracked gelcoat area, or failed hardware — without replacing the entire deck surface. Deck replacement involves removing and replacing the full decking layer, whether that's teak planking, synthetic decking panels, or the entire fiberglass and core assembly. A professional inspection is the best way to determine whether targeted repair or full replacement is the right scope for your vessel.
